Alice Springs (Mparntwe) Education Declaration
The Alice Springs (Mparntwe) Education Declaration outlines our nation's vision for education and our commitment to improving educational outcomes for young Australians. It sets the direction for a world-class education system that encourages and supports every student to be the very best they can be, regardless of where they live or the learning challenges they may face.
In alignment with the Alice Springs (Mparntwe) Education Declaration, we are committed to the following goals:
- Promoting excellence and equity for all students
- Supporting each learner to become:
- Confident and creative individuals
- Successful lifelong learners
- Active and informed members of the community
